Final answer:

After thorough decontamination, firefighters are directed to a rehab area where they can recover from the physical demands of firefighting, undergo medical check-ups, and refresh before heading back to their tasks.

Explanation:

After thorough decontamination (decon), firefighters should proceed to a designated rehabilitation area. This is an important phase where firefighters can recover from the physical stress of fighting a fire.

The rehab process includes replacing fluids and nutrients, checking vitals, cooling down or warming up, and having any injuries treated. This step is very critical to ensure safety and the well-being of every firefighter, allowing them to return to their tasks without any health risks.

Why it is important to check the surroundings'
before administering first-aid?

Answers

Answer:

Always check your surroundings to ensure that there are no active hazards. If there are, you will need to either remove the hazard (if it is safe to do so), or prevent others from entering the area until first responders arrive.

What is Opportunistic infection?

Opportunistic infections (OIs) are the infections which occur more often in the people with weakened immune system than that of healthy people. People with weakened immune systems include those who are living with HIV- AIDS. Opportunistic infections are caused by a variety of pathogens such as viruses, bacteria, fungi, and parasites.

The three main characteristics of opportunist organisms are as follows: a. they are usually the organisms with low pathogenicity, b. they cause severe infections when the host's defense mechanisms are impaired, and c. they can behave as conventional pathogens but under the opportunistic conditions may cause atypical infections.

Opportunistic infections include pneumonia, salmonella infections, candidiasis, toxoplasmosis, and tuberculosis (TB).
